A prenup is a legally binding agreement made between two individuals before they get married, detailing how assets will be divided in the event of a divorce While many people associate prenups with celebrities or the ultra-wealthy, they can be beneficial for couples of all financial backgrounds In London, where property prices are soaring and careers are demanding, a prenup can help protect both partners’ financial interests and avoid lengthy and costly legal battles in the event of a breakup.
One of the key benefits of having a prenup in London is the protection it offers for individual assets With property prices in the capital skyrocketing, many couples enter marriage with significant assets they have accumulated on their own A prenup can outline how those assets will be divided in case of a divorce, ensuring that each partner retains what they brought into the marriage This can be particularly important for individuals who have inherited wealth or who own property prior to getting married.
Additionally, a prenup can provide clarity and certainty in terms of financial matters In London, where many couples have dual incomes and investments, a prenup can set out how finances will be managed during the marriage and in the event of a divorce This can help avoid disputes and misunderstandings down the line, providing couples with a roadmap for their financial future.
